Abstract
With the rapid enhancement of wireless and mobile technologies, the context information of the user or environment can now easily be collected and analyzed to create useful services. The traditional healthcare facilities in most developing countries do not provide their medical services with equal quality. The patients face lots of difficulties in choosing the best-suited medical services or hospitals when they become sick. To make the proper decision for appropriate services, the patients need to consider many criteria that often create complexity. An efficient system is required to help the patients automatically accumulate the information necessary in making correct medical service selection. In this paper, we have proposed a preference-aware hospital selection model integrated into a cloud computing based context-aware system to satisfy the patients in selecting appropriate services. Through experimentation, we have shown that the developed system makes decisions accurately for the patients.
